- Episodic - definition of episodic by The Free Dictionary
1 pertaining to or of the nature of an episode 2 divided into separate or tenuously related parts or sections; loosely connected: an episodic novel 3 occurring sporadically or incidentally

- episodic - WordReference. com Dictionary of English
pertaining to or of the nature of an episode divided into separate or tenuously related parts or sections; loosely connected: an episodic novel occurring sporadically or incidentally Also, ep′i•sod′i•cal episode + - ic 1705–15 ep′i•sod′i•cal•ly, adv 2 rambling, wandering, digressive
